The 2023 BMW 4 Series is sold in the U.S. as a hybrid and gas compact car with 12 EPA-rated configurations. The most efficient version, the 430i Convertible, is EPA-rated at 28 mpg combined. NHTSA lists 4 recall campaigns for this model year, 2 rated critical, which gives it a Safety Signal grade of F. Owners have filed 6 complaints, most often about the seat belts.

Recalls (4)

Source: NHTSA recall database
!critical

Electrical System

318,495 vehicles
ProblemBM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2023-2024 Toyota Supra, 2022-2025 2 Series Coupe, 2021-2023 5 Series, 2022-2026 Z4, 2023-2024 4 Series Gran Coupe, 4 Series Convertible, 4 Series Coupe, 3 Series, 2021-2025 X4, and 2021-2024 X3 vehicles. Please see the recall report for a complete list of all models. The engine starter may overheat and catch fire due to wear on an internal component.RiskFire increases the risk of injury.FixDealers will replace the engine starter,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ed on August 31, 2026.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417 or Toyota's customer service at 1-800-331-4331. Vehicle Identification Numbers (VINs) involved in this recall will be searchable on NHTSA.gov beginning August 28, 2026. This recall is an expansion of previous NHTSA recall 26V056.

high

Power Train

Toyota - 23TA14
552 vehicles
ProblemBM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2023 Toyota GR Supra, 3 Series Sedan (330i xDrive, M340i xDrive, M3), 5 Series Sedan (530i, 530i xDrive, M5), 4 Series Gran Coupe (430i, 430i xDrive), 4 Series Coupe (430i, 430i xDrive, M440i xDrive), 4 Series Convertible (430i, 430i xDrive, M440i xDrive), 8 Series Coupe (840i, M850i xDrive, M8), 8 Series Convertible (840i, M850i xDrive, M8), 8 Series Gran Coupe (850i xDrive, M8), X3 SAV (X3 xDrive30i, X3M), X4 SAV (X4 xDrive30i), X5 SAV (X5 xDrive40i, X5 M50i, X5M), X6 SAV (X6 xDrive40i, X6 M50i, X6M), and Z4 sDrive30i, Z4 M40i vehicles. The weld seam of the integrated transmission control unit's cover may not have been manufactured propRiskTransmission oil that leaks into the control unit can lead to a seizure of the transmission gears, causing a sudden loss of drive power and increasing the risk of a crash.FixDealers will replace the transmission mechatronics module and the automatic transmission fluid, as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ed January 26, 2024.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417.

minor

Electrical System

120 vehicles
ProblemBM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2023 330i, 330i xDrive, M340i, M340i xDrive, M3, 330e, 330e xDrive, 430i Convertible, 430i xDrive, M440i, 2022-2023 430i, 430i xDrive, M440i xDrive, i4 eDrive40, and i4 M50 vehicles. During a service visit, a replacement electronic control unit (ECU) may have been installed with incorrect programming, which can cause the automatic door locking (ADL) function to not lock the doors as intended.RiskDoors that do not lock as intended while the vehicle is in motion may open during a crash, increasing the risk of injury.FixDealers will update the ECU software,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ed April 10, 2023.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417.

Sources & method

Safety Signal starts every model-year at 100 and subtracts points per open NHTSA recall campaign by severity: critical 15 (fire risk, park-outside or do-not-drive advisories), high 8 (brakes, steering, airbags, loss of drive power, structure, battery), moderate 6, minor 3 (software, labels, lighting fixed by an update). Floor 35. A ≥ 90, B ≥ 80, C ≥ 70, D ≥ 60, otherwise F. Complaint counts and NHTSA crash ratings are shown separately and are not blended into the grade.

EPA figures come from fueleconomy.gov vehicle records. Recalls, complaints, investigations and crash ratings come from NHTSA's public flat files, refreshed weekly.
